    When this first posted, someone asked why I couldn’t have one in California. Here’s why - CAL Senate Bill 880
    BACKGROUND AND EXISTING LAW
    Section 653o of the Penal Code prohibits the importation,
    possession with intent to sell, and the sale in California of products made from several species, including polar bear, leopard, ocelot, tiger, cheetah, jaguar, sable antelope, wolf, zebra, whale, cobra, python, sea turtle, colobus monkey, kangaroo, vicuna, sea otter, feral horse, dolphin, porpoise, Spanish lynx, or elephant. Existing law allows the sale of crocodile and alligator parts or products until January 1, 2010.
    Violations of this section are a misdemeanor punishable by a fine of $1000-$5000 or 6 months in jail.

    The croc ban in 2010 could be very bad unless it is overturned before then…
